Bishop of Clonfert John Kirby has denied being aware since the mid-1990s that a priest he moved following allegations of child sex abuse continued to abuse children in his new parish.
The Irish Times reported today that a priest, sentenced in 1994 to 10 years imprisonment for the sexual abuse of a boy, told Bishop Kirby in the mid-1990s that he had abused 17 children in the diocese.
Twice last month Bishop Kirby asserted that the priest in question did not abuse children in the parish to which he moved him.
In 1990, when the priest, known as Priest A, admitted to Bishop Kirby he had abused the boy concerned, he was moved to another parish where he abused more children.
